边缘检测技术是一种计算机视觉领域中用于识别图像中物体边界的关键技术。它通过检测图像中亮度变化显著的区域,从而找出物体的轮廓。这一技术在许多应用场景中发挥着重要作用,特别是在缺陷检测领域。通过准确地检测出图像中的边缘信息,边缘检测技术能够有效地识别和定位缺陷,提高产品质量,减少生产成本。本文将详细探讨边缘检测技术的原理及其在缺陷检测中的应用,并分析其带来的实际效果和挑战。

边缘检测技术概述

边缘检测技术旨在找出图像中亮度变化最显著的区域,这些区域通常代表着物体的边缘。常见的边缘检测算法包括Sobel算子、Canny算子、Prewitt算子和Laplace算子等。其中,Sobel算子通过计算图像中水平和垂直方向的梯度来检测边缘;Canny算子则通过多阶段的处理来找到最准确的边缘点,并利用非极大值抑制和双阈值化来提高边缘检测的精度。

这些算法的核心思想是通过梯度计算来找出亮度变化最大的区域,这些区域通常对应着物体的边缘。通过边缘检测,可以将图像中的重要信息提取出来,减少数据量,便于后续处理和分析。边缘检测不仅能够增强图像的结构信息,还能减少噪声对后续处理的影响,从而提高图像分析的准确性。

边缘检测在缺陷检测中的应用

在缺陷检测中,边缘检测技术可以帮助识别和定位产品中的各种缺陷。例如,在制造业中,边缘检测技术可以用于检测产品表面的划痕、凹陷、裂纹等缺陷。通过对产品表面图像进行边缘检测,可以准确地识别出缺陷区域,并进行进一步的分析和处理。

边缘检测技术在缺陷检测中的应用可以分为几个步骤。通过高分辨率摄像头获取产品的图像;使用边缘检测算法处理图像,提取出缺陷区域的边缘信息;将检测到的边缘信息与预设的缺陷标准进行比对,确定是否存在缺陷。这个过程能够大大提高缺陷检测的效率和准确性,减少人工检查的工作量,并提高生产线的自动化水平。

边缘检测技术的优势与挑战

边缘检测技术在缺陷检测中具有许多明显的优势。它能够准确地提取图像中的边缘信息,从而实现高效的缺陷检测。边缘检测技术的处理速度较快,能够实时检测生产线上的缺陷,满足工业生产对检测速度的需求。边缘检测技术还能减少对人工检测的依赖,提高检测的稳定性和一致性。

边缘检测技术也面临一些挑战。图像中的噪声和光照变化可能会影响边缘检测的准确性。为了提高检测精度,需要对图像进行预处理,去除噪声,并对光照变化进行补偿。边缘检测算法的选择和参数设置对检测结果有很大的影响,不同的算法和参数可能会导致不同的检测效果。在实际应用中,需要根据具体的需求选择合适的算法,并进行参数调优,以获得最佳的检测效果。

未来的发展方向

随着计算机视觉技术的不断发展,边缘检测技术也在不断进步。未来的研究可以集中在以下几个方面:结合深度学习技术对边缘检测算法进行改进,提高其在复杂环境下的鲁棒性和准确性;探索边缘检测与其他图像处理技术的结合,例如图像分割和特征提取,以实现更全面的缺陷检测;研究如何将边缘检测技术与生产线的自动化系统更好地结合,实现全自动化的缺陷检测和质量控制。

什么是边缘检测技术,如何在缺陷检测中应用

边缘检测技术在缺陷检测中扮演着至关重要的角色。它通过准确提取图像中的边缘信息,能够有效地识别和定位产品中的缺陷,提高检测效率和准确性。在实际应用中,需要解决噪声干扰和算法选择等问题。未来的研究应关注技术的不断进步和应用的优化,以进一步提升边缘检测技术在缺陷检测中的应用效果。